Young Thespians' Theatre-Production Program
for Kids in Grades 2-8
The Young Thespians' Theatre-Production Program meets on Thursday afternoons, 5:15-7:15pm. Students study acting and audition, rehearse, and perform a fully staged theatrical production. The 2025 play is William Shakespeare's "A Midsummer Night's Dream." Show dates are June 20, 21, & 22, 2025.
Triple Promise theatre-production programs are all-inclusive; costumes, props, scenery, lighting and sound equipment, etc. are all included in the cost of tuition. Parents only need to provide undergarments, hair spray, hair pins, and light make-up for show days, and, in some cases, shoes.
